Team/Role Overview
The Markets Intelligence team focuses on developing commercial insights from internal & external data sets, deploying data science capabilities across Markets. We focus on Projects founded in novel ideas or existing manual processes, which we can scale and/or automate by using Data and Machine Learning/NLP/LLM. This role has a Global footprint and will have significant impact in terms of influencing decisions through advice, counsel and/or facilitating services to others across the broader Markets organization.
This position requires collaboration with various teams within Markets to align, coordinate, challenge and implement results with components of the data intelligence and analytics framework.
What you’ll do
This role will require utilizing next gen data science techniques for practical business applications, including model development using Machine Learning and Natural Language Processing.
Interfaces with subject matter experts to understand processes and their end products
Source and collate data to build the Use case and perform exploratory analysis to validate its usability
Be able to leverage Machine Learning/NLP/LLM where appropriate
Write the code to support the building of the use case
Create and deliver executive, high-impact output which directly improves the business, and communicate clearly through demos and presentations
